Rising Stars: Meet Jae Carter

Today we’d like to introduce you to Jae Carter.

Hi Jae, can you start by introducing yourself? We’d love to learn more about how you got to where you are today?
I’m Jae. I actually started in Virginia and moved here 7 months ago. After resigning as a 12th grade English public school teacher, I decided to go with the wind and moved, with my two daughters, to Glendale, AZ. We love it here.

This was everything that I needed to continue on my much-needed healing mission. While in Virginia, I published a book titled, “Stop Fuckin’ Settling”, a short memoir about my world and all that I had experienced and learned throughout the first 36 years of this life journey. So, if you want to know all about me and my world, you have to buy the book!! Ha! I also have a limited edition of Self-Care boxes, designed and crafted by me.

Presently, I am working on a Homeschool App that will be released on Apple and Google platforms, in early April. It is titled, “Homeschool Yo Kids” and includes all the need to know for an individual to take charge of their Young Learner’s learning journey and be comfortable with facilitating their education. After working in public school education for over 14 years, I know that parents have what it takes to guide their Young Learner’s learning journey. I

also know that a lot of individuals would love to take the steps in the homeschooling direction, but don’t know where to begin. So, I have developed an app that will answer all the questions, provide many resources, and even offer a look into our “home learning” journey.

In my other time, I’ve teamed up with Derrick Warford, with Azea Wellness, to organize and host community events. “Health is Wealth: The Block Party” is a community engagement event that works towards building relationships within the community and providing much-needed resources to families.

We have local vendors, food trucks, entertainment, and plenty of family activities available to all that come out. We are entering month 4 of these events and each month is better than the last.

In my understanding of how important healing physically, mentally, and spiritually is for the individual in order to gain the wealth that will last generations, I look to do my part in whichever way this journey leads me. Health is wealth. I love people. I enjoy working with my community.

I know that healing needs to take place as a collective for us to move forward in providing a healthy environment for future generations.
